Description

The Association Research Circulation Osseous (ARCO) developed classification for alcohol-associated osteonecrosis. The most frequent site affected is the femoral head.


Patient selection: osteonecrosis

 

Criteria for alcohol-associated osteonecrosis - all of the following:

(1) history of alcohol intake > 320 g per week (> 400 mL) of 100% ethanol for >= 6 months

(2) osteonecrosis within 1 year of meeting the alcohol intake criterion

(3) exclusion of alternative explanations for the osteonecrosis

 

where:

A standard drink has about 14 grams of alcohol, so 320 grams is 22-23 standard drinks per week.
